Tractors on parade in Modesto, Ceres (with video)
A group of local farmers gathered Monday morning for the Great Westport Tractor Ride, an event geared toward celebrating their farming past with equipment used decades ago. They hit the road in their antique and classic farm tractors, driving into Ceres on East Whitmore Avenue to My Garden Cafe, where they met for breakfast. Thirteen farm tractors were part of this classic convoy, including Gary Thompson’s 1945 John Deere Model H. Thompson, a Modesto farmer, said they want to make this ride an annual Memorial Day tradition to maintain a connection to their farming roots. It’s also a good reason to maintain the tractors and keep them running. “(There are) a lot of old tractors still around the country, some of them still being used,” Thompson said. But the majority of these classic tractors have become obsolete in today’s modern farming world. Thompson says the annual ride can serve as a way for younger generations to learn a little about how farming used to be done.
